In a word, nothing that's guaranteed to be stable. I got my start from this reply on the XDMoD list in November 2019. Worked on 8.0:
Mike, The recommended way of doing this would be to use XDMoD's Report Generator to periodically email you a document containing the chart images. https://xdmod.ccr.buffalo.edu/user_manual/?t=Report%20Generator This will only get you the images, though and not the numerical values. The more complex alternative is to use curl to query XDMoD directly. An example of how to download chart images is in the automated regression tests that verify image export: https://github.com/ubccr/xdmod/blob/xdmod9.0/tests/regression/lib/Controllers/UsageChartsTest.php See the chartSettingsProvider() for how to create the data to send and testChartSettings() for where to POST it. To get the raw numbers you can change the 'format' setting from 'png' to 'csv' to get the raw data in csv format. Note that you would be accessing an internal XDMoD api which could change or even be removed in new releases.
